The artist employed a limited palette dominated by earth tones – ochre, umber, sienna – which imbue the work with a sense of somber introspection. The face itself is characterized by sharp angles and pronounced features; high cheekbones, a prominent nose, and a firm jawline suggest an individual possessing both strength and perhaps a degree of melancholy. The hair, rendered in loose, textured brushwork, appears somewhat disheveled, further contributing to the feeling of unstudied authenticity.
The subject’s attire consists of a light-colored shirt with a dark tie, the details of which are suggested rather than precisely defined. This simplicity in dress reinforces the focus on the individuals character and psychological state. The background is largely absent, allowing for an uninterrupted concentration on the figure.
Subtleties within the painting suggest a complex inner life. There’s a certain vulnerability discernible beneath the directness of the gaze; it isnt merely defiant but also appears to carry a weight of unspoken thoughts or experiences. The slightly downturned mouth hints at introspection, possibly even sadness. The overall effect is one of psychological depth and self-scrutiny, as if the artist sought not just to record his physical appearance, but to convey something of his inner world.
